Position

White: king g1; rook c7; bishop e3; knight f3; pawns b2/f2/g2/h3. Black: king g8; rook d8; bishop g7; pawns a6/b5/f5/g6/h7. White is ahead by 2 points of material. Black to move.

Solution (3 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Ng5 — knight f3→g5. Now Black to move.
  2. Best move: Rd1+ — rook d8→d1, gives check. Opponent replies Kh2 (king g1→h2).
  3. Best move: Be5+ — bishop g7→e5, gives check. Opponent replies f4 (pawn f2→f4).
  4. Best move: Bxc7 — bishop e5→c7, captures rook.
